Because when it’s hella hot out like it’s been here lately, matte lips just don’t seem right. But glosses and lip tints, like the Pixi GelTint & SlickGloss combos ($12 each), which are both, do.
Maybe it’s because hot weather puts me a minimal makeup mood, or maybe it’s because of these natural-looking colors. All I know is that on brows/mascara/gel blush/gloss days, I love these doe-foot duos.
There’s a lightly tinted liquid lip tint on one end and a sheer, non-sticky gloss with a smooth, lightweight formula on the other. You can wear the tint or the gloss by themselves, or you can layer the gloss on top of the tint, which is what I usually do. They smell and taste faintly of yummy mint tea, and all three duos are new to Pixi’s permanent line.
